Handover: Quillhaven Autoscaler

To whoever maintains this next — the Quillhaven autoscaler watches queue depth across all registered plugin channels and scales workers in steps of two. Plugin authors need to know that custom channels are polled on the same interval as core ones, so a noisy plugin can trigger scale-ups for everyone. I added per-channel dampening last sprint; it's conservative by design. Before changing anything, read the dampening notes in the repo wiki. The current production settings for the autoscaler are as follows.

config for bahop-baduf:
[kasion]
team = lamath
access_code = ac_d807e5
host = kasion.paliqcloud.corp
port = 4000
owner = julix.tamvan
peer = frair.qorvelsoft.local

**Ticket: FormulaSandbox vault locked after rotation**

Hey plugin folks — quick heads-up. The Quillbranch vault that holds the sandbox signing keys for user-supplied formulas auto-locked after last night's rotation, so any plugin that evaluates custom expressions will fail validation until we unseal it. Don't ship workarounds that bypass the sandbox; that's how we got the Marlowe incident. If you need to unseal a local dev copy, use the standard recovery flow. The passphrase you'll need is below.

recovery phrase for tafop-fawep: zorwyn-ulaox

## Building Access — Spares Room (Hullbrook Annex)

Contractors: the spare hardware room is down the east corridor on the ground floor, third door on the left. Sign in at the front desk first and grab a visitor lanyard. Anything you take out, jot it in the blue logbook — yes, even the little stuff. The door self-locks, so don't wedge it. To get in, punch in the code below.

staff pass of hagug-taguf = bdg-HJ-9